Crafting Medical Marvels: The Manufacturing
of Radiopaque Marker
Bands
Advancements in medical technology have
revolutionized the way that clinicians approach patient care. One such
innovation is the radiopaque marker band, a crucial component in catheters used
to navigate the complex network of blood vessels within the body. These tiny
bands, often no larger than a grain of rice, enable medical professionals to
precisely track the placement of catheters during invasive procedures.
Understanding how these intricate medical marvels are made is no easy feat.
Crafting them requires an exacting process that involves precision cutting,
coating, and testing. Despite the complexity of manufacturing these tiny bands,
their functional impact on medical diagnosis and treatment cannot be
overstated. Thanks to these technological innovations, we are one step closer
to delivering better patient outcomes.
Ensuring Safety and Compliance: Quality
Control in Marker Band Production
The usage of marker bands in medical
devices has become increasingly popular over the years. These small
identification devices are placed on catheters, guide wires, and other medical
instruments to provide a visual indication of their location within the body
during diagnostic and therapeutic procedures. To ensure patient safety and
compliance with regulatory standards, quality control in marker band production
is vital. Quality control measures like inspection, testing, and documentation
must be followed for proper production of these devices. Marker bands must
undergo rigorous testing to guarantee their safety and effectiveness in medical
procedures. With the right quality control measures in place, manufacturers can
ensure that their marker bands enhance the safety of patients undergoing
medical procedures.
